The first tech draw of the Ontario Immigrant Nominee Program was held on 12th July. 1623 Express Entry candidates with a score range between 439 and 459 received an invitation to apply for a provincial nomination.The invited candidates had created their online EE profiles between July 12, 2018, and July 12, 2019.The announcement to hold tech draws was made by OINP earlier this month to support the labour needs of the tech sector in the province.Canada has some major tech-hubs in places like Waterloo, Toronto and Ottawa. Toronto created more tech jobs in 2017 than the San Francisco Bay Area in the USA, as per the CBRE Group.The OINP conducts the tech draws under its Human Capital Priorities Stream. A job offer from Ontario is not mandatory to apply under this stream.To be eligible for the tech draws of the OINP:
You should have a valid EOI in the Express Entry pool
Your EOI should have been created either under the Federal Skilled Worker Class or the Canadian Experience Class
You should meet all the requirements of the Human Capital Priorities Stream
You should have a minimum of 1 year continuous full-time or an equal amount in part-time work experience in any one of the occupations below:
2147-Computer Engineers
0213-Computer & Information Systems Managers
2172-Database Analysts & Data Administrators
2175-Web Designers & Developers
2174-Computer Programmers & Interactive Media Developers
2173-Software Engineers & Designers
